Well I am back from Indiana, I checked my cameras and for the most part the results were not good. I have tons of pictures of does but all of my shooter bucks have changed patterns and moved away from there summer patterns already. So I moved a few cameras around and hopefully by opening day I will find them again. I did locate a funnel that I believe they are using to move from a cow pasture to the bedding area so I put up a ground blind and I believe this could be a very productive spot for me.
